как открыть свой сервер впн

Как открыть свой сервер VPN: пошаговая инструкция для начинающих и профессионалов
В современном мире безопасность данных и приватность в интернете становятся все более важными. Открытие собственного VPN-сервера — отличный способ защитить личные данные, обеспечить доступ к корпоративным ресурсам или просто расширить возможности интернет-соединения. Но как открыть свой сервер VPN и с чего начать? В этой статье я расскажу всё подробно, чтобы даже новичок мог справиться.
Почему стоит открыть свой VPN-сервер?
Перед тем как перейти к инструкции, важно понять преимущества собственного VPN:
- Контроль над данными. Вы сами управляете сервером и не зависите от сторонних провайдеров.
- Обход блокировок. Получаете доступ к ресурсам, недоступным в вашем регионе.
- Защита приватности. Ваши данные не проходят через сторонние сервера, что снижает риск их утечки.
- Обеспечение безопасности. Шифрование соединения защищает от перехвата информации.
Если вы решили создать собственный VPN-сервер, приступим к практическим шагам.
Шаг 1. Выбор сервера и хостинга
Первое, что нужно — арендовать VPS или использовать собственный сервер. Для начала подойдет любой облачный хостинг с хорошей репутацией, например:
- DigitalOcean
- Hetzner
- Vultr
- Яндекс.Облако
Обратите внимание на следующие параметры:
- Расположение сервера. Для российских пользователей лучше выбрать сервер в РФ или ближнем зарубежье.
- Доступность SSH для удаленного управления.
- Процессор и память. Для базового VPN хватит 1-2 ГБ RAM и минимальных ресурсов.
Шаг 2. Установка операционной системы
Наиболее популярный выбор — Linux, например Ubuntu Server или Debian. Они бесплатные, стабильные и хорошо документированы.
Для установки:
- Подключитесь к серверу через SSH.
- Обновите систему командой:
sudo apt update && sudo apt upgrade -y
Шаг 3. Установка VPN-сервера
Самый популярный и проверенный вариант — OpenVPN или WireGuard.
WireGuard — более современный, легкий и быстрый.
Установка WireGuard
Выполните команду:
sudo apt install wireguard
Далее — настройка:
- Создайте ключи:
wg genkey | sudo tee /etc/wireguard/privatekey | wg pubkey | sudo tee /etc/wireguard/publickey
- Создайте конфигурационный файл
/etc/wireguard/wg0.confс содержимым:
[Interface]
PrivateKey = <ваш_приватный_ключ>
Address = 10.0.0.1/24
ListenPort = 51820
[Peer]
PublicKey = <публичный_ключ_клиента>
AllowedIPs = 10.0.0.2/32
- Запустите сервер:
sudo systemctl start wg-quick@wg0
sudo systemctl enable wg-quick@wg0
Настройка клиента
На устройстве клиента создайте аналогичный ключ и конфигурацию, заменяя IP-адреса и ключи.
Шаг 4. Настройка маршрутизации и брандмауэра
Чтобы ваш сервер пропускал трафик и клиенты могли подключаться, нужно настроить NAT:
sudo iptables -A FORWARD -i wg0 -j ACCEPT
sudo iptables -t nat -A POSTROUTING -o eth0 -j MASQUERADE
И сохранить правила, чтобы они сохранились после перезагрузки.
Шаг 5. Обеспечение безопасности
- Откройте только необходимые порты (например, 51820 для WireGuard) в брандмауэре.
- Используйте сильные ключи и пароли.
- Регулярно обновляйте систему.
Итоги
Создать свой VPN-сервер — реально даже новичку, если следовать инструкции и не бояться экспериментов. Главное — выбрать правильный хостинг, установить современное программное обеспечение и правильно настроить безопасность.
Дополнительные советы
- Используйте статический IP или динамический DNS, чтобы легко подключаться.
- Настройте автоматический запуск сервиса.
- Регулярно проверяйте логи и обновляйте ПО.
Если вы хотите более подробно изучить настройку VPN или столкнулись с сложностями — не стесняйтесь обращаться к специалистам или искать инструкции на профильных форумах.
Создание собственного VPN — это инвестиция в вашу приватность и безопасность. Удачи!
Присоединиться к обсуждению
Комментариев пока нет.
Оставить комментарий